What Constitutes a Boating Accident?

A boating accident typically refers to any incident on the water involving a recreational or commercial vessel that results in injury, death, or property damage. This can include collisions, capsizing, grounding, or other mishaps caused by operator error, mechanical failure, or hazardous conditions.

Key Terms and Glossary for Boating Accident Cases

Familiarity with common terms can help clients better understand their case and the legal process. Below are definitions of important terms frequently used in boating accident claims.

Negligence

Negligence refers to the failure to exercise reasonable care, resulting in harm to another person. In boating accidents, this might involve reckless operation or failure to follow safety regulations.

Liability

Liability is the legal responsibility for damages caused by one’s actions or omissions. Establishing liability is crucial in securing compensation after a boating accident.

Maritime Law

Maritime law governs nautical issues and private maritime disputes. It often applies to boating accidents, especially those occurring on navigable waters.

Damages

Damages are the monetary compensation sought for losses suffered due to an accident, including medical costs, property damage, and pain and suffering.

Frequently Asked Questions About Boating Accident Cases

What should I do immediately after a boating accident?

Immediately after a boating accident, ensure everyone’s safety and seek medical attention if needed. Document the scene thoroughly with photos and gather contact information from witnesses and involved parties. Reporting the accident to the appropriate authorities is also important to create an official record. Promptly consulting a legal professional can help protect your rights and guide you through next steps.

Determining fault in boating accidents involves examining evidence such as witness statements, accident reports, and applicable boating regulations. Factors like operator negligence, intoxication, and adherence to navigational rules are considered. An attorney can help analyze the facts and establish liability to support your claim.

Washington State follows a comparative fault system, meaning you may still recover damages even if you are partially at fault, though your compensation may be reduced proportionally. Understanding how this affects your case requires careful legal evaluation to ensure you receive fair compensation.

Compensation may include coverage for medical expenses, lost wages, property damage, pain and suffering, and in some cases, punitive damages. Each case is unique, and an attorney can help identify all potential damages applicable to your situation.

In Washington, the statute of limitations for personal injury claims, including boating accidents, is generally three years from the date of the accident. Filing within this timeframe is critical to preserve your rights. Consulting with an attorney early ensures timely action.

Even if the other party admits fault, legal representation can help ensure that you receive full and fair compensation. Lawyers can handle negotiations with insurance companies and protect you from potential disputes or delays.

If the other boater is uninsured or underinsured, you may still have options through your own insurance policies or legal claims. An attorney can assess your coverage and advise on the best course of action to recover damages.

Maritime laws, which govern navigation and vessel operation on navigable waters, often apply to boating accident cases. These laws can influence liability and procedural requirements, making knowledgeable legal guidance essential to navigate these complexities.

Important evidence includes accident reports, photographs, medical records, witness statements, and any communication with insurance companies. Proper documentation strengthens your claim and supports your case strategy.

Many boating accident attorneys work on a contingency fee basis, meaning you pay legal fees only if you recover compensation. This arrangement allows clients to access legal help without upfront costs, making representation more accessible.
